Method
Prepare the Dumpling Dough
- 1
Mix the Ingredients
In a large bowl, combine the all-purpose flour and salt. Gradually add water while stirring until a rough dough forms.
- 2
Knead the Dough
Transfer the dough onto a lightly floured surface and knead for 5-7 minutes until smooth. Wrap in plastic wrap and let it rest for 30 minutes.
Prepare the Filling
- 3
Blend the Filling
In a food processor, combine the shelled edamame, Thai basil, white truffle oil, dashi, and Chef Matt’s Magical Dust. Pulse until you have a chunky mixture.
Assemble the Dumplings
- 4
Roll Out the Dough
After resting, divide the dough into small portions. Roll each portion into a thin circle, about 3 inches in diameter.
- 5
Fill the Dumplings
Place a small spoonful of the edamame filling in the center of each dough circle. Fold the dough over to create a half-moon shape and pinch the edges to seal.
Cook the Dumplings
- 6
Steam the Dumplings
Prepare a steamer and steam the dumplings for about 8-10 minutes until they are cooked through.
